Amid the daily hustle and bustle in the city of Manila, my friend and I took a chance to explore one of the city's historical gems. Yep you got it right, it's Binondo. Who would have thought that this very busy town can give you nothing but pure fusion of both modern and vintage vibes? In spite of the mayhem on the busy streets of the town, you can definitely feed up your gram with amazing photos. Thanks to the diversity offered by the different corners of Binondo!

My friend and I had a photowalk on a Sunday, so basically almost all of the stores were closed. I felt a lil bit disappointed because we really wanted to capture the usual "Binondo Grind", but what surprised us is how our compositions turned out. The whole set shows the "still and chill" side of Manila's amazing Chinatown.
